Never had a leaf blower in my life, I have quite a long wide garden with small trees and gravel areas on the edges so electric is not an option, cordless probably could have been but then I think you loose power, I opted for the Mcculloch Gbv345 after looking at lots of web site reviews and I wasn’t disappointed, in-fact it’s not often I get a result but I definitely did this time it’s easy to set up and change from blow to vacuum, its light enough to carry and simple to empty after you have mulched your leafs, it’s a powerful blower enough to move 3/4 “ gravel and powerful enough to vacuum the gravel if you wanted to, it blows leafs effortlessly into a pile and effortlessly vacuums and mulches that pile, it feels slightly awkward to carry when your vacuuming, this is because the blow tube is naturally fitted to the front of the machine but the vacuum tube fits to the side of the machine which feels a bit unnatural. When vacuuming up leafs it fills the collection bag very quickly but it reduces a pile of leafs quickly as-well, these are a minor details, I think the machine is a great bit of kit and you won’t be disappointed
